K2 Space/flickr As a job candidate in the hot seat, you can expect to be asked dozens — sometimes hundreds — of questions about your strengths, weaknesses, values, and goals. But according to attorney and LinkedIn user Arkady Itkin, there are only two that "really matter and that you should be ready to answer to ace your interview, " he writes in a recent LinkedIn post. They are: "Why us? " and "Why you? " Keeping these two questions in mind when preparing for a job interview in any field will "help you focus on what really matters to you and to that potential employer, " he explains. The "Why us? " question, he writes, "is about what makes the company so great and so desirable to you and not why you think they are good enough for you to work at. " Itkin says in order to answer this question you'll need to do your homework and figure out what makes this company different from others. "Do they have unique clients or work philosophy that's different from their competitors?

Community-Based Psychiatric Nursing Generally Has More Predictable Hours Outpatient mental health clinics tend to have hours close to typical business hours. A significant proportion of mental health care is provided in a community setting, with patients living in their own homes and receiving mental healthcare in local clinics, practices and mental health facilities. Mental health jobs in these settings typically have hours that correspond closely to "typical" business hours. If you are interested in mental health nursing jobs with a more predictable daily schedule, you'll generally have better results by searching for jobs in community-based mental health facilities and clinics rather than hospitals. 5. Yes, anyone can start a band. But it probably won't be successful if you don't have much talent, unless you work really hard to improve. What are some good places to source talented artists? Clubs and open mics are a great way to find new artist and bands. Try and frequent as many bars and clubs as you can to find new and upcoming acts. How can I convince a friend to let me manage him? Don't be pushy when trying to manage a musical artist. Be calm, collected, and cool about it. Just drop the idea and see how they react. If they seem interested, you could bring up the topic later and ask how they'd feel about letting you manage them. If they say no though, you should respect that. How is pay divided up between the artists and their manager? A manager gets paid a commission (usually 15%-20%) based on their artists' earnings. Is it possible for someone in the band to also manage it? Yes, though it will be a lot of extra work and stress. Some larger bands/collectives will have each person take on a smaller job so that one person isn't doing all the work - someone would book hotels and then someone else would call up venues and discuss show times, maybe another person would be in charge of the money and travel, etc.

" Six (6) warming centers are being operated at community centers operated by The Salvation Army throughout North Texas. The strictest protocols to the prevent the spread of COVID-19 are being followed. Arlington Located at 712 W. Abrams Street Denton Located at 2801 North Elm Garland Located at 451 West Avenue D Lewisville Located at 206 West Main Street McKinney Located at 600 Wilson Creek Parkway Plano Located at 3528 East 14 th Street In addition to the recently activated warming centers, ongoing shelter operations in the five-county service area remain at capacity. The Salvation Army of North Texas's response to the COVID-19 pandemic continues. Financial aid for rent, utilities and medication is still available.
